Meghan Markle and Prince Harry expresses pain over the loss of a beloved family member

Meghan Markle began the new year with a bittersweet mix of emotions. After announcing her return to Instagram and teasing the upcoming release of her Netflix cooking show, she shared heartbreaking news about the passing of her beloved rescue dog, Guy.

Guy, a beagle who Meghan adopted in 2015 from a Canadian rescue group, had been with her for over 15 years. He was initially saved from a kill shelter in Kentucky, where he was given just days to live before Meghan swooped in and gave him a loving home. Meghan described their bond in a moving post titled “In Memory of Guy,” reflecting on their first meeting when she named him “Guy” because of how small and frail he was. She shared that Guy had been with her through some of the most important moments of her life, from her marriage proposal with Harry to becoming a mother to Prince Archie and Princess Lilibet.

The tribute post included a heartfelt video of Guy’s life with the family. The footage featured tender moments, including Harry and Meghan cradling Guy, Archie walking him on a leash, and a sweet moment where the family sang “We love you Guy, oh yes we do…” The video also showcased Guy in a trailer for Meghan’s upcoming Netflix cooking show, With Love, Meghan, which premieres on January 15. Meghan explained that viewers would see Guy in the series and hoped they would understand why his loss was so devastating for her.

In her emotional message, Meghan admitted that the grief had been overwhelming, expressing how many tears she had shed since his passing, often hoping the shower would somehow erase the pain. She concluded her tribute by thanking Guy for his unconditional love and remembering how much he had filled her life. She also included the hashtag #adoptdontshop, encouraging others to adopt pets from shelters.

While the exact timing of Guy’s death remains unclear, it’s likely that he passed due to old age. Fans across social media have expressed their condolences, with many sharing their own experiences of losing a cherished pet.
